American Experience “Kissinger: Part One” Explores the Controversial Life of a Diplomatic Giant

The upcoming episode of American Experience titled “Kissinger: Part One” promises to delve into the complex life of Henry Kissinger, a pivotal figure in American foreign policy. This episode will air on PBS at 9:00 PM on October 29, 2025. Viewers can tune in to witness the journey of Kissinger, from his early years in Germany to his significant influence during the Vietnam War era in the United States.
Kissinger’s life story is one of contrasts and contradictions. Born in Germany, his childhood was shaped by the tumultuous events of World War II. The episode will highlight how these formative experiences influenced his views and decisions later in life. As he transitioned to America, Kissinger’s rise in the political arena began, leading him to become a key advisor under several presidential administrations.
